Relaxation training, as the name suggests, is designed to relax the body and mind, and at the same time improve well-being, e.g. after a stressful day, or to calm the body after intense exercise, by relaxing and making muscles and joints more flexible.

This training will also be good for anyone who wants to stretch or has various types of pain, e.g. in the spine, because it increases the range of motion and corrects body posture. Relaxation training can include: stretching, yoga or Pilates.
Advantages of relaxation training:
- helps to relax and relieve stress,
- a good way to end a more intense workout,
- low risk of injury,
- is suitable for all people,
- helpful in muscle pain or maintaining proper body posture.
Disadvantages of relaxation training:
- It has a slight effect on fat reduction.
